    To create more in bound links I have been distributing articles and submitting them various places. One of the best places is Isnare. have been posting articles at http://www.isnare.com/ and it has helped traffic and page rank. Recently I submitted an article that was 504 words long and got an message saying the article had to be 500 to 20000 words long. I used several word counting systems and it always was 504 words long.

    Please tell me what is wrong. I have in the past submitted articles with no problem. Under the circumstances I would appreciate anyone recommending another article distribution were either free of for a fee they will distribution my article with a link back to my site.

    When you count for the number of words in several word counting systems DO NOT include your title and your bio just count the number of words in the BODY of the article and see...
